Technical field:
The present invention relates to a kind of full shake platform four bucket melon seeds scale and claim melon seeds method.
Background technique:
Traditional scale body drives arc-shaped door feed, when weighing sensor incudes certain numerical value, solenoid valve is controlled, to control using cylinder Cylinder processed closes arc-shaped door, and runing time will receive environment influence, related influence progress.Using direct-connected when weighing hopper blowing Mode, it is larger to be typically due to strength, can more or less grind, squeeze some materials.
Summary of the invention:
In order to overcome the above problem of the existing technology, the object of the present invention is to provide a kind of full shake platform four bucket melon seeds scale and titles Melon seeds method.
Above-mentioned purpose is realized by following technical scheme:
A kind of full shake platform four bucket melon seeds scale, composition includes: rack, is equipped with storage hopper in the upper rack, described Storage hopper lower end has one group of hopper, and lower part is equipped with Anti-blockage mechanism in the hopper, the hopper lower end described in each A corresponding shake table, the shake table is connect with the rack, right below the vibrating disk blanking end of the shake table It should be provided with the weighing hopper of Weighing mechanism, the weighing sensor of the Weighing mechanism bottom is fixed in the rack, institute The weighing sensor stated is electrically connected with control unit, and the control unit is electrically connected with the decelerating motor of door-plate power mechanism, The door-plate power mechanism is arranged in the rack, is provided with transition bucket, the mistake below the Weighing mechanism Bucket is crossed to connect with discharge port.
The full shake platform four bucket melon seeds scale, the weighing sensor top are connect with sensor stand, the biography Sensor bracket is fixedly connected with weighing hopper, and the Dump gate and weighing hopper or sensor stand of the weighing hopper are hinged, described Dump gate is hinged with connecting rod, and the connecting rod and elastic pivoted arm are hinged, the elastic pivoted arm, the sensor stand with it is small Pivoted arm three is coaxially hinged, the elastic pivoted arm fixed connection opposite with the small pivoted arm, and rotates around the same axis, bullet Spring one end is connect with the small pivoted arm, and the other end is connect with the sensor stand, elastic pivoted arm, connecting rod, Dump gate it Between the relationship that meets be: in the case where without the door-plate power mechanism control, the Dump gate is drawn in the spring The outlet of the weighing hopper is closed under the action of power;
The decelerating motor is mounted on electric machine support, and the electric machine support is connect with the rack, the deceleration Optoelectronic induction plate, fixing sleeve are respectively fixed on the output shaft of motor, the fixing sleeve is fixedly connected with connecting lever, and described turns The end of arm is equipped with small axis, and the small outer shaft sleeve has steamboat, the pass met between the small pivoted arm and the steamboat System is: when the decelerating motor drives connecting lever rotation, the steamboat of connecting lever end touches described small turn on the route of movement Arm, and drive the small pivoted arm rotation.
The quantitative claim melon seeds method of above-mentioned full shake platform four bucket melon seeds scale, material fall in vibration by the hopper of storage hopper lower part On the vibrating disk of dynamic platform, material is delivered to the edge of vibrating disk, and fall into weighing hopper by the vibration of vibrating disk, works as weighing After the weighing sensor of mechanism reaches the numerical value of setting, control unit receives the signal of weighing sensor, issues instruction control The decelerating motor of door-plate power mechanism rotates, and connecting lever rotates immediately, and touches the small pivoted arm of Weighing mechanism, and small pivoted arm is driven to turn Dynamic, small pivoted arm band dynamic elasticity pivoted arm rotates, while spring is elongated, and elastic pivoted arm drives Dump gate rotation to open by connecting rod, Material in weighing hopper falls into transition bucket by outlet, when material is fallen only, exit radiation that light is opened by Dump gate to light On electric induction plate, the received luminous intensity of optoelectronic induction plate institute is changed, optoelectronic induction plate delivers a signal to decelerating motor, and slow down electricity Machine reversely rotates, thus no longer stress on small pivoted arm, spring, which starts to reply, drives Dump gate to close.
Beneficial effects of the present invention:
The present invention shakes platform four entirely and struggles against scale feed using 4 shake platform feeds, while will not influence speed, improves the essence of feed Degree.The switch gate of weighing hopper by the way of being indirectly connected with, by the connecting lever of decelerating motor control contact with the spring on door-plate Lai The unlatching of door-plate is controlled, the strength of spring is selected appropriate, will not damage material balance.
The present invention at runtime between not will receive environment influence, the speed of service is fast.Weighing mechanism and door-plate of the invention is dynamic Force mechanisms guarantee that switch Dump gate is smooth, and speed is fast but strength is small, will not grind, be expressed to material, will not because of shutdown and Cause material damaged.

Embodiment 4:
According to the quantitative claim melon seeds method of full shake platform four bucket melon seeds scale described in embodiment 3, scale body is mainly by feeder, shake platform Mechanism, Weighing mechanism, door-plate power mechanism, feed opening composition.Feeder includes feed hopper and Anti-blockage mechanism, passes through vibration It is dynamic, it prevents material from getting lodged at feed hopper feed opening, after material enters Zhen Tai mechanism from feeder, keeps material equal by the vibration of shake platform Even enters in weighing hopper, and when weighing sensor reaches certain numerical value, control speed reducer rotation, connecting lever touches door-opening mechanism, Weighing hopper door-plate is opened by spring, i.e., when will put net, speed reducer is rotated backward, and shutdown strength is closed by the strength of spring itself Door promotes door closing speed and will not grind material.
Door-plate power mechanism is made of motor, electric machine support, connecting lever, optoelectronic induction plate etc., and electric machine support supports motor, electricity Machine output end installs connecting lever and optoelectronic induction plate, has pin shaft and steamboat (nylon wheel) on connecting lever.There is inductive switch on bracket.
It is made of on Weighing mechanism weighing hopper, bracket, Dump gate, small pivoted arm, elastic pivoted arm, sensor stand, spring, it is small Pivoted arm passes through elastic pivoted arm and connects with Dump gate, while spring is connect with small pivoted arm and Dump gate.Sensor stand and sensor Connection.
Motor rotates connecting lever rotation, and away from rotating for diameter, steamboat starts to touch at the center on one connecting lever of nylon wheel on connecting lever The small pivoted arm in weighing hopper is touched, small pivoted arm rotation band dynamic elasticity pivoted arm opens Dump gate, while spring starts stress.Equal photoelectricity When induction of signal is to optoelectronic induction plate, motor is reversely rotated, and no longer stress, spring starts to reply on small pivoted arm, drives Dump gate It closes.
